The program introduced multifocal intraocular lens implantation for cataract and presbyopia correction, as well as important considerations for undergoing surgery safely.
Multifocal intraocular lens implantation is performed in a manner similar to cataract surgery and can address both cataracts and presbyopia. Interest in this surgical option has continued to grow.
Before presbyopia surgery, patients should undergo comprehensive examinations to determine whether they are suitable candidates. Patients with severe amblyopia may be advised to avoid the procedure.
